Thanet Christian Radio (TCR) is an up-and-coming community radio station in Kent, led by the visionary Iris White. TCR provides uplifting and inspiring programming, featuring engaging discussions on relevant topics, heartfelt worship music, and inspiring messages. The station aims to create a positive impact on the community by sharing the good news of Jesus Christ and providing a platform for people to connect.

Through its programming, TCR serves as a beacon of hope and encouragement for listeners, with a particular focus on addressing important issues affecting the Thanet community, such as social isolation amongst retired individuals. The station recognises the wealth of knowledge and experience held by older members of the community and seeks to facilitate intergenerational dialogue and learning.
